Meaning of Katelin
Katelin is a name that carries the essence of purity and clarity, rooted in the same tradition as Katherine and its many variants. The name evokes a sense of brightness and moral integrity that has made it appealing to parents for generations. Its soft syllables give it a gentle yet determined feel, suggesting someone who is both approachable and strong-willed. The ending in -lin adds a lyrical quality that distinguishes it from its more conventional counterparts. Those named Katelin are often associated with warmth, loyalty, and an enduring inner grace.
The name also carries connotations of wisdom beyond one's years, a quality linked to the ancient Greek root from which it descends. Katelin strikes a balance between the classic and the contemporary, making it feel timeless rather than dated. It is a name that feels equally at home in formal settings and everyday life, adapting naturally to its bearer. Many parents choose Katelin for its familiar sound paired with its distinctive spelling. The name suggests a person who values authenticity and approaches life with quiet confidence.
Katelin Origin & History
Katelin is a modern spelling variant of Caitlin, which itself is the Irish form of Catherine derived from the Greek name Aikaterine. The Greek origin is debated, with some scholars linking it to the word katharos meaning pure, while others trace it to an ancient pre-Greek name. Catherine was carried into Ireland through early Christian influence and adapted into the Gaelic phonetic tradition over centuries. By the medieval period, Caitlin had become a firmly established Irish name with its own cultural identity. Katelin emerged as one of several Anglicized respellings that became popular in the late twentieth century.
The spelling Katelin reflects the way the Irish original is pronounced in English, capturing the sound more intuitively for speakers unfamiliar with Irish orthography. It gained traction in the United States and other English-speaking countries during the 1980s and 1990s alongside similar variants like Kaitlyn and Katelyn. Parents were drawn to the name for its Celtic heritage combined with a clean, modern look on the page. The variety of spellings reflects how strongly the name resonated across different communities and backgrounds. Today Katelin stands as one of the more distinctive choices among the Caitlin family of names.
